Basing on investigating a number of materials and references, this research analyzes the work mechanism and the locomotion property of several kinds of representative dispersing mechanisms of the rice seeding throwers, and a ordinal rice seeding thrower by transplanting machinery is bring forward with efficient, trusty and simple property, which can directly use the existing manpower rice seeding pan and economize the breeding cost and the work space because of rice seeding pan needn't be set in machinery. In this paper, the dispersing mechanism of rice seeding thrower is mainly looked as research object which is designed and analyzed according to mechanical vibration theory and finite element method, and the whole processes are implemented through ANSYS and CAD. The research is a project subsided by the important subject fund of Zhejiang province science and technology hall, Deep Fertilization Teamwork Machine and Rice Precision Seeding Thrower.The main research contents are summarized as follows:1. Referring to the relative references, research result and practice experiences, and considering the requires of farm-work, the paper brings forward a new method to design the vibration transportation dispersing mechanism, especially which is designed by simulated analysis, and provides some new method for researching agriculture machine.2. According to the principle of mechanical vibration, through qualitative and quantitative analysis the paper research the vibration transportation mechanisms of the rice seeding thrower, and establish mathematic modelsand parameter relation of the mechanism's locomotion.3. According to the principle of the finite element method, the research establishes finite element models of the vibration transportation mechanisms , some model parameters such as the frequency and vibration type are confirmed and validated by the modal analysis, then which analyzes dynamic-state response of the model and confirms the swing distributing of the models, thereby make the design of models precise.4. According to the result of the design and the machine parameters, by PROENGINEER the research establishes the simulative sample of rice seeding thrower, inspecting the physics property of the machine such as the assemblage, intervention and weight, and building the 3D imitative models, which can clear show the entity of rice seeding thrower.5. The modal experiment analysis on vibration mechanism will be completed by INV306 intellectualized signal collection and process analysis system for validating the finite element analysis model.
